# Swahili_Classification_Project # SWAHILI AUDIO PREDICTION: AN AUTOMATIC SPEECH RECOGNITION (ASR) PREDICTIVE MODELING PROJECT ## Introduction Swahili, originating on the East African coast, acted as a significant lingua franca, influenced by interactions between Bantu communities and Arab traders. Thriving city-states like Kilwa and Zanzibar boosted its prominence. In Automatic Speech Recognition (ASR) projects, Swahili's unique phonetics and dialects are a compelling challenge. ASR aims to transcribe spoken Swahili into text, making it useful for transcription and translation. Successful ASR for Swahili requires tailored models that adapt to the language's nuances. This technology plays a vital role in preserving and promoting Swahili's linguistic and cultural heritage, fostering cross-cultural communication and expanding the language's utility. ## Problem Statement Swahili, also known as Kiswahili, has a rich history that spans centuries and is now one of the most widely spoken languages in Africa, with millions of speakers across various countries. Today, Swahili is not only a language of communication but also a symbol of cultural heritage and identity for millions of people in East Africa and beyond. Its history reflects the dynamic nature of language, shaped by trade, migration, colonization, and cultural exchange over the centuries. With the increasing availability of digital audio content in Swahili, AnalytiX Insights aims to develop automated systems that can classify and categorize Swahili audio recordings for various applications, including speech recognition, content recommendation, and language learning tools. ## Main Objective To develop an automated system for converting basic Swahili audio into written text using speech recognition technology. ## Specific Objectives 1.
